Transaction d161b29435a1108056795a3b33c8478ba178dd6a405a7c6233e23525ae7f9599
1 Input
1 Output
-
d161b29435a1108056795a3b33c8478ba178dd6a405a7c6233e23525ae7f9599:0
- value
- 934993
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c6764737e2c9dd3f3c5a5600179d91d428f5c94
- address
- bc1qr3nkgum79jwa8u7954sqz7wer4pg7hy58r2gt9